Kyle Busch Ready for this Weekend’s “Maine” Event
NASCAR Sprint Cup Series Star Racing Late Models at Oxford Plains Speedway

MOORESVILLE, N.C. (July 21, 2011) – While most NASCAR Sprint Cup Series drivers will be spending their off weekend relaxing far away from the race track, Kyle Busch considers running two late model races at Oxford (Maine) Plains Speedway a relaxing weekend. The 26-year-old’s main goal this weekend is to knock winning the TD Bank 250 off his racing bucket list, but Busch, who is used to running multiple NASCAR races in the same weekend, is also entered in the Pro All Star Series (PASS) Super Late Model 150 on Saturday.

Theriault Ready For Sophomore Ride In Oxford 250

FORT KENT, Maine – In a 2010 season full of learning experiences for a rookie on the ACT Late Model Tour, perhaps the greatest lesson came in a non-ACT event.
Austin Theriault had high hopes for his inaugural appearance at the TD Bank Oxford 250, but when things didn’t go according to plan for the now 17-year-old driver from Fort Kent, Maine, he decided that a new approach was needed. (more…)

FALMOUTH, Maine – The PASS North Series celebrates the halfway point of the season with two races in three days this week, and Lonnie Sommerville of Saint John, New Brunswick, plans to be right in the mix in both events.
Sommerville, third in the series standings, wants to use a Thursday night stop at Thompson (Conn.) International Speedway and a Saturday night return to Oxford Plains Speedway to springboard his chances at the championship in the Mulkern Racing No. 48 A.E. McKay Builders Chevrolet.

(Oxford, ME) – Joey Polewarczyk Racing (JPR) will be competing in the both the Pro All-Stars Series (PASS) 150-lap Super Late Model Race and the TD Bank 250-Lap Late Model Race this Saturday and Sunday at Oxford Plains Speedway in Oxford, Maine.
The PASS Series makes its return to the fabled Maine Speedway after a five-year absence. Joey talked about the return to Oxford for the PASS Cars “I am super excited to be able to run our Super Late Model up to Oxford; we have a great track record up there with our Late Model”

Canaan, NH. — For the 5th consecutive year, the Valenti Modified Racing
Series will invade the famed Oxford Plains Speedway, Oxford, ME., home
to this weekends 38th annual TD Bank 250. The event, Brackett Mechanical
and RB Performance Night, is scheduled for Saturday, July 23, at 6:30 PM.
Drivers from throughout the Northeast are expected to enter the 100-lap
green flag race.
